Information is data or knowledge that is organised and used for a specific purpose, e.g. to understand a concept, solve a problem or make a decision. Information can be written, spoken or in the form of images or other media.
Information is often collected and stored in databases or other organised systems and can be accessed and used by people or machines. For example, a library stores information in the form of books and a search engine stores and organises information from the internet so that users can find it more easily.
Overall, information is a valuable resource used in many different contexts, from education and research to business and decision-making.
